Attempt to commit robbery or dacoity when armed with deadly weapon

Summary
Attempting robbery or dacoity while armed with any deadly weapon attracts a minimum sentence of seven years imprisonment. It applies when the offender is armed at the time of the attempt, even if the crime is not completed. The offence is cognizable, non-bailable and triable by the Sessions Court.
Example
Ravi tries to snatch a shopkeeper's cash bag while carrying a knife. Because he was armed with a deadly weapon during the attempt, he faces at least seven years' imprisonment; the offence is cognizable, non-bailable and triable by the Sessions Court.
Bare Act
Enacted textIf, at the time of attempting to commit robbery or dacoity, the offender is armed with any deadly weapon, the imprisonment with which such offender shall be punished shall not be less than seven years.
BNSS Classification
- Imprisonment for not less than 7 years.
- Cognizable
- Non-bailable
- Triable by Court of Session.
